Diagnosing Clogged Nozzles
Attending to issues with automatic sprinkler frequently begins with detecting blocked nozzles, a common problem that can seriously influence irrigation efficiency. Clogged nozzles can result from collected particles such as dust, sand, and raw material. Determining this issue very early is critical for maintaining a healthy and balanced yard.
The initial step in diagnosing clogged nozzles is to observe the spray pattern. Uneven or weak water distribution commonly suggests an obstruction. Check the nozzles visually for any type of noticeable particles. If the nozzles appear filthy, eliminate them thoroughly for a complete cleansing. Utilize a fine needle or specialized cleaning tool to displace any type of bits obstructing the flow. Wash the nozzles under running water to make sure all particles is gotten rid of.
Re-install the cleansed nozzles and test the lawn sprinkler system again. Maintaining the nozzles clean makes sure ideal water circulation, advertising a lush and healthy and balanced yard.
Fixing Reduced Water Pressure
Reduced water pressure in lawn sprinkler systems can frequently impede effective irrigation, leading to under-watered locations and stressed plants. Typical offenders consist of a partly closed main water shutoff, leakages in the irrigation system, or a defective stress regulatory authority.
Another prospective reason is the size and design of the watering pipes. Pipelines that are also narrow or excessively long might restrict the circulation of water. Upgrading to a larger size pipeline or reconfiguring the design to reduce the range water travels can improve pressure.
Additionally, inspect the condition and setups of the pressure regulatory authority. If it is established also low or malfunctioning, it might need modification or replacement. Take into consideration the general water demand of the system. Running a lot of zones concurrently can reduce pressure. Startle sprinkling times to guarantee each zone gets sufficient stress for optimal watering. By methodically dealing with these elements, you can recover appropriate water pressure and maintain a healthy garden.
Repairing Broken Lawn Sprinkler Heads
Handling broken lawn sprinkler heads can typically seem complicated, yet understanding the process can simplify the task significantly. Determining the concern is the initial step; usual indications consist of irregular water spray patterns, swamping around the sprinkler, or an entirely non-functional head. Once recognized, the next step involves switching off the supply of water to prevent further damage.
Very carefully dig around the sprinkler head without damaging the bordering lawn. Remove the broken head by loosening it from the riser, guaranteeing no debris falls right into the system. Inspect the riser for any damages or blockages and clear any blockages. If the riser is damaged, replace it as well.
Select a matching brand-new sprinkler head and screw it onto the riser securely. Prior to backfilling the opening, transform the water back on to examine the new head for appropriate procedure.
Readjusting Timer Setups
Appropriately readjusting your sprinkler system's timer settings is vital for preserving a reliable irrigation timetable and saving water. A well-calibrated timer guarantees that your yard gets the accurate amount of water it needs, lessening waste and stopping overwatering.
Begin by accessing the control panel of your automatic sprinkler. The majority of modern timers allow for personalization in regards to days, begin times, and period. Establish the timer to water during the morning or late evening to reduce evaporation, therefore optimizing water effectiveness (sprinkler repair). Make sure that each zone receives adequate water by setting ideal run times based on the sort of plants and dirt make-up in each location.
On a regular basis review and readjust the timer setups to show adjustments in weather or plant development stages. Rainfall sensing units or weather-based controllers can additionally enhance water use by changing the routine instantly in action to weather. Mindful monitoring of timer setups not just promotes a lush, healthy and balanced garden yet likewise adds to lasting water make use of practices.
